How do I combine Part 1 and Part 2?

To combine Part 1 with Part 2, copy the “arc.nsa” file from your MGQ Part 1 folder. Paste this arc.nsa file into Part 2′s folder, choosing “Yes” to overwrite the current file. ONLY arc.nsa, not any other nsa files. Then launch the game, go to the extra menu, and choose “Part 1 Conversion”.

How do I import my save from Part 1?

Go to your part 1 directory, to the \save folder. Inside this folder, you need to copy “gloval.sav”. Paste this “gloval.sav” file into Part 2′s \save folder. After that, go to the “Extra” menu and choose “Part 1 SaveImport”. It will import the save file and start you on part 2. Do not do this unless you chose to create cleared save data at the end of part 1.

(From Rogue Translator's blog)
